As our frenzied lifestyles require more of our time, many people are turning to crash program driving education over the more conventional process.

As with any way of education, distinctive methods work differently for various people. Because of this, it is good to recognize the advantages of both driving lesson choices.

As thorough driving lessons are, by their very description, a program of concentrated instruction, you may come across the weather and places in which you drive rather limited. With the more prolonged courses, often extending over a period of months, you will have the experience of many varied conditions.

As mentioned above, being a intense procedure, learners on crash program driving lessons are put under quite severe pressure. This is highlighted even more if attending a residential course, where you are surrounded by every things driving throughout the whole week; morning, midday and night! If you can cope with pressure, great! If you thrive under pressure, terrific! If not, it is almost certainly best not to put yourself through it – learning to drive is a anxious enough anyway.

Because of the stressful nature of concentrated driving lessons, it is also essential that you give them your total attention. Having gone to a great expense to get yourself through the program, it would be galling to fail for whatever reason.

Having a life filled full of responsibilities too, is not recommended on crash lessons driving lessons. But who doesn’t have responsibilities these days!? Maybe it could be an idea to take some vacation time to finished the lessons?

Teenage driving is something we all can remember. It was a thrill when we got that piece of paper giving us the ability to take to the road in a car. Lately teenage driving has become synonymous with crashes and tragedies.

Nowadays we are all too familiar with the fact that car accidents are the leading cause of death for teens these days. A lot of this can be blamed on the experience that a teen doesn’t have when it comes to being behind the wheel of an automobile. Along with this there are also other high risk behaviours that are associated with teenage driving.

Teens that are at the point of getting their license are being highly encouraged to take driver’s education courses in an effort to prepare them more for what is in store for them when they do hit the open road. They teach about car safety and rules that must be abided by, and they do so both in a class setting as well as in an actual vehicle. This is a great start for teens but the learning needs to keep on going after the courses are complete.

It is a great way for a teen to start driving, but it is just the beginning as the learning process needs to continue after driver’s education is done.
